Default RE: Thoughts on "real" knockdown power

You know there was someone that decided to test this "knock down power" stuff a while back. He got a thick steel plate and stood behind it and held it at arms length. Someone shot the steel plate with a big bore rifle and the steel plate hardly moved at all. Surprisingly enough he stayed standing.[] Thousands of pounds of Kenetic energy VS. about four hundred pounds of man and steel.

A bullet will not knock anything down no matter how big the bullet is. A bullet kills by massive shock and destruction to the system not by brute force. A shock wave travels through the body and sometimes when it is close enough to the right parts it causes enough trauma to the nervous system to cause an animal to fall.
